Gordon Westcott, born Myrthus Hickman in 1903, was a notable American actor whose career, though tragically cut short, left a lasting impact on early cinema. He gained recognition for his role in the groundbreaking film "Heroes for Sale" (1933), a poignant commentary on the struggles of veterans returning from World War I. This film not only showcased Westcott's talent but also marked a significant entry in the social problem film genre, making it a must-have for collectors interested in the evolution of American cinema.
